SAN FRANCISCO, March 21 /PRNewswire/ -- Independent, university- based laboratory tests have shown that the world's only self-cleaning, self-sanitizing water filtration system produces tap water that has 63% less bacteria than the water produced by conventional systems operating without the self-cleaning feature.
Additionally, the tests support the finding that the self-cleaning system eliminates premature clogging of the filter by decreasing accumulation of bacteria and debris by 90%. This significantly reduces overall cost of operation by requiring less frequent filter changes.
